  1. Also will try another/better method of setting the angle.
    Try chucking a test bar* - to give you an edge parallel to the centre line, then use a sine bar against the edge of your compound slide. If your compound slide has no reliable straight edges expose as much of the dovetail as you can (remove the slide if necessary) then use a rod in the V (make sure you use the none gibbed edge) to give you a straight edge to work from and a combination of 123 blocks and parallels to get it to the centre height.
